Subject: On-call handoff — Pixelwash EXIF scrubber

Hi, and welcome to the rotation. Pixelwash strips EXIF metadata from all user-uploaded images before they hit the CDN tier. Most pages you'll see are queue backlogs; they usually clear on their own within ten minutes. If scrub failures spike instead, check the format-detection worker first — malformed HEIC files are the usual culprit. When reviewing related patches, insist on test coverage for GPS tag removal. The full runbook and escalation path live on the internal page below.

dashboard of yahaf-kawep = https://grafana.nelvrocorp.internal/spaces/projects/spaces/364313bfe15e

## Artifact Signing — SDK Parity Notes (Weekly Sync)

Kestrel SDK for Android reached parity with the Swift client this sprint: offline queueing, batched telemetry, and retry semantics now match. Both SDKs ship as signed artifacts from the same pipeline. Remaining gap: background sync throttling, targeted next sprint. Verify both release bundles before tagging. Both artifacts validate against the shared signing key below.

signing key of kawig-fafog = bky19_6Fypv1qws7J8qJtaYjX

## Tuning

The receipt mailer (Almsgate) batches donation receipts and sends through the Thornquay relay. On-call: if the queue backs up, resist the urge to crank batch size — the relay rate-limits per connection, and bigger batches just mean bigger retries. Scale worker count first, then shorten the flush interval. Dedupe window must stay longer than the retry horizon or donors get duplicate receipts, which generates tickets. All knobs live in one place and are read at worker start. Current production values follow.

tuning table, kajop-yafof:
QUOTAS = {
    "wenath": 10,
    "ulaael": 5,
}

## Transport: Calibration weight batch CW-Spring

Quick note for the office manager: the calibration weights for the Dellbrook lab are packed in the grey flight case by the plan chest. They're certified, so the case stays sealed until the metrology team opens it — no peeking, no repacking. Torvale Couriers will collect Tuesday before noon; their rider carries our usual paperwork. The confidential instruction for the hand-over itself sits just below.

courier memo of bawef-kaguf: the briion quenox courier leaves the tamdor aldius joreth belion julir joreth wenix pelath ledger at gate 7145 under passcode 571533